A single standing stroller Pushchair Is a Great Option For Newborns and Infants

A single pushchair is a great option for newborns and infants. Many of these pushchairs have an upholstered seat that can be used from the time of birth. They also integrate with a variety of travel systems.

Some convertibles allow you to convert them into a double by adding an additional seat or carrycot. This makes them an excellent option for parents expecting another child in the near future.

Convertible

A single pushchair convertible is a great option for parents looking to reduce space and save money. It is initially a full-featured stroller that can accommodate a newborn and then easily transforms into a wagon that can accommodate two children. This first-of-its-kind wagon/stroller combo comes with numerous features that parents appreciate, including an extra seat as well as a handy pull handle for wagon mode. It also has an adjustable harness straps and headrest, a basket to use for storage and a retractable sun canopy.

Additionally the single pushchair convertible can accommodate a second infant car seat using the adapter. It also has a large undercarriage for groceries and other purchases. The drawback is that it's heavier than other single strollers, and could be difficult to maneuver in tight spaces. It's also less stable than other strollers, and more likely to tip over if you load it up with too much weight. Additionally the convertible single pushchair isn't easy to use because it requires you to re-thread seat straps and zip each time you change between stroller and wagon.

Lie-flat

Newborn babies require a lie-flat pushchair. It could be a complete pram or a travel system that includes an infant bassinet, or a special infant car seat that has a base that is lying flat. The Lullaby Trust advises that babies shouldn't be left in a seated position for too long. They may need to be transferred to a standing pushchair or cot after only a short time.

If you are seeking a single pushchair to use from birth, look for one that has a fully-reclining seat unit. This can be linked with a newborn cot (usually the case for travel systems that come with detachable bassinets). Some single pushchairs come with an enclosed fabric that can be attached to the chassis, and gives the same effect, but without the need for a separate car seat.

Some single pushchairs have a parent-facing option, which lets you monitor your child's progress and provide peace of mind during the first few years. Some Jane models include this feature by default and are perfect for parents who are new.

All-terrain strollers are perfect for parents who want to take their child for an outing on rough or bumpy terrain. They typically feature three wheels for maximum stability and are maneuverable. They are usually narrower in the front and lighter, so they are able to maneuver in tight spaces.

If you are planning to push your stroller across uneven or rough terrains opt for a model that has puncture-resistant tyres. These tyres can be a great alternative to air tyres and provide excellent grip on uneven or rocky surfaces.

Safety

A five-point safety belt should be installed on a buggy, pram or pushchair to keep your child from falling out of the seat or flipping the vehicle over. The harness should fit snugly around the waist and shoulders and have a secure connection. The straps must be adjustable, and the harness should rest level on the child's chest and not lower than the belly or higher than the back.

A single to double pushchair such as the UPPAbaby Vista V2 or egg 2 is able to easily add a second seat or carrycot by incorporating a set of tandem adaptors, which cost around PS50, which add another spot on the chassis to accommodate your other baby's seat or carrycot. It's a great option for parents expecting twins or have siblings of similar age. However it can be a challenge to maneuver around narrow spaces, especially if you'll need to put the second seat behind the first.

Another option is to consider the possibility of a convertible pushchair when you are planning on having a second child. These can be used in single stroller with standing board and tandem mode. Some brands, like CYBEX or Silver Cross Wave, allow the user to personalize their designs by adding an extra seat, a second carrycot, or a ride-on board.
